Trucking companies in a port city perform drayage — the short-haul movement of containers between the port terminal and a nearby warehouse, CFS, or rail ramp. Many also offer regional LTL (Less than Truckload) and FTL (Full Truckload) distribution, cross-docking, and transloading — converting 40ft ocean containers to 53ft domestic trailers. For port drayage, carriers must be licensed by the FMCSA (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ration) and hold a valid USDOT number.

Port drayage in the Los Angeles/Long Beach complex moves containers from the San Pedro Bay terminals to CFS facilities in the South Bay, cross-dock warehouses in the Alameda Corridor, and the massive distribution parks of the Inland Empire (Ontario, Fontana, Chino, Riverside). The ports operate a truck appointment system — all drayage carriers must pre-schedule gate appointments through the PierPass eTags system. TWIC card compliance, chassis availability, and appointment management are the key operational metrics to evaluate.

How to evaluate Trucking Companies in Los Angeles

  • Verify their FMCSA operating authority and USDOT number at safer.fmcsa.dot.gov — confirm their safety rating is Satisfactory or at minimum not Unsatisfactory.
  • Ask whether their drivers hold a TWIC (Transportation Worker Identification Credential) card — required for unescorted access to port terminals.
  • Confirm they are registered in the port's terminal appointment system — most major US container terminals require pre-scheduled appointments.
  • Ask about their average drayage turnaround time and their process for port delays, demurrage, and per diem charges.

Typical cost: Port drayage within a metro area typically runs $350–$900 per container move, depending on distance and congestion surcharges. Chassis rental adds $20–$30/day. Transloading from a 40ft ocean container to a 53ft domestic trailer runs $250–$600 plus labour.

What is drayage and why does it matter for my shipment?

Drayage is the truck movement of your container from the port terminal to your first destination (warehouse, CFS, or rail ramp). It is the final step in ocean freight and often the most time-sensitive — delays in arranging drayage result in port storage fees (demurrage) that can reach $100–$250 per container per day after the free-time period expires.

How do I find a TWIC-registered drayage carrier near Los Angeles?

Most major US ports maintain a list of registered dray carriers through their port authority website. The CalculateCBM logistics directory lists trucking companies by city — many have drayage experience at local terminals. Always confirm the carrier holds an active FMCSA operating authority and their drivers carry valid TWIC cards before booking.

What is the difference between a freight forwarder and an NVOCC?

A freight forwarder acts as an agent arranging cargo transportation on behalf of shippers using carrier space they don't own. An NVOCC (Non-Vessel Operating Common Carrier) issues its own bills of lading and contracts directly with ocean carriers, then sells space to shippers.
